WebPort is a sweet fortified wine that originated in Portugal. It is made by adding brandy to a wine while it is still fermenting. This stops the fermentation process, leaving behind residual sugar. WebJan 21, 2024 · It's a versatile, sweet wine from Portugal that's fortified—meaning, a little neutral distilled grape spirit (essentially, brandy) has been added to the wine during fermentation. Its taste depends on its style and age, though: Ruby Port typically comes with intense sweet fruity flavors of red berries, cherries, blackcurrant, and chocolate notes. Tawny Ports, on the other hand, develop aromas of caramel, almond, or nuts.
